Maine Medicaid and Lewiston routing.

MaineCare covers snf billing for eligible Maine beneficiaries, delivering most of that benefit through managed care organizations with a remaining fee-for-service population. The most common Maine Medicaid denials seen in Lewiston are prior authorization missing or expired, plan-of-record mismatch (patient assigned to different MCO), medical necessity documentation insufficient, timely filing exceeded, and managed care vs FFS routing errors. Because each MCO credentials providers separately and enrollment runs 60-120 days from clean application, confirming plan assignment and credentialing status before the first Lewiston visit is decisive for clean first-pass payment.
